在数字化转型的浪潮中,API(应用程序编程接口)已成为企业连接内外部服务、构建生态系统的核心纽带,随着API数量的爆炸式增长和复杂度的提升,API管理逐渐成为企业技术战略的关键环节,有效的API管理不仅能提升开发效率、保障系统安全,更能为企业创造新的商业价值,实现从技术资产到数字资产的转化。

API管理的核心价值与目标
API管理的本质是对API全生命周期进行系统性规划、监控和优化,其核心目标可概括为“效率、安全、体验、价值”四个维度。
- 效率提升:通过标准化流程和自动化工具,缩短API从设计到上线的周期,减少重复开发,让团队更聚焦于业务创新。
- 安全保障:在API调用、数据传输、权限控制等环节建立多层防护机制,防范未授权访问、数据泄露等风险。
- 体验优化:为开发者提供清晰的文档、易用的测试工具和稳定的性能支持,提升API的易用性和开发者满意度。
- 价值变现:通过开放API能力,构建合作伙伴生态,或直接将API作为产品对外提供服务,实现技术能力的商业化输出。
API管理的核心功能模块
一套完整的API管理体系通常涵盖设计、开发、发布、监控、分析五大核心模块,各模块协同工作,形成闭环管理。
API设计与规范
API设计是管理的起点,直接影响后续开发效率和用户体验,企业需建立统一的API设计规范,包括命名规则、数据格式、接口风格(如RESTful、GraphQL)等,借助工具(如Swagger、Postman)可实现API设计到文档的自动生成,确保设计与实现的一致性。
API开发与测试
在开发阶段,API管理平台需提供版本控制、依赖管理等功能,支持团队协作,测试环节则需覆盖功能、性能、安全等多维度,通过自动化测试工具(如JMeter、SoapUI)确保API的稳定性和可靠性,避免上线后出现兼容性或性能问题。
API发布与部署
API发布需实现“一次开发,多端部署”,支持云环境、本地数据中心或混合架构的灵活部署,网关(API Gateway)作为API流量的入口,承担路由转发、负载均衡、流量控制等关键功能,是API发布的核心组件,Kong、Apigee等网关产品可帮助企业实现API的统一接入和管理。
API监控与分析
实时监控API的调用量、响应时间、错误率等指标,是保障API服务质量的基础,通过日志分析、链路追踪(如Zipkin、Jaeger)等技术,可快速定位问题根源,分析API的调用模式、用户行为等数据,能为业务优化提供依据,例如识别高频接口并优化性能,或发现低效接口进行淘汰。

API安全与治理
安全是API管理的生命线,企业需从身份认证、权限控制、数据加密、攻击防护等多维度构建安全体系:
- 身份认证:支持OAuth 2.0、API Key、JWT等多种认证方式,确保调用方身份可信;
- 权限控制:基于角色的访问控制(RBAC),精细化管理不同用户或应用的API调用权限;
- 数据安全:通过HTTPS、数据脱敏等技术,防止传输过程中的数据泄露;
- 攻击防护:设置防刷、限流、熔断等策略,抵御DDoS攻击、恶意调用等威胁。
API治理还包括版本管理、废弃策略、合规性审查等内容,确保API长期健康演进。
API管理的实施路径与最佳实践
企业引入API管理需结合自身业务阶段和技术基础,分阶段推进,以下是典型实施路径和最佳实践:
明确业务场景与目标
在启动API管理前,需梳理核心业务场景,是内部系统集成、对外开放合作伙伴能力,还是构建开发者生态?目标不同,管理的侧重点也有所差异,内部API管理更注重效率和安全,而开放API则需更强调开发者体验和商业价值。
选择合适的工具平台
市场上有多种API管理工具,既有开源方案(如Kong、Tyk),也有商业平台(如Apigee、MuleSoft),选择时需考虑以下因素:
- 功能完整性:是否覆盖API全生命周期管理;
- 集成能力:是否与企业现有CI/CD、监控系统无缝对接;
- 扩展性:能否支持未来业务增长和技术架构升级;
- 成本与维护:评估部署成本、学习曲线和运维难度。
建立标准化流程与团队
API管理不仅是技术工具的落地,更需要流程和组织的保障,建议成立跨部门API治理委员会,制定统一的管理规范,明确开发、运维、业务等角色的职责,开发团队负责API设计与实现,运维团队负责监控与部署,业务团队负责API的商业化运营。

从试点到推广
选择1-2个核心业务场景作为试点,验证API管理流程和工具的有效性,优先管理高频使用的内部API,或具有开放潜力的外部API,试点成功后,逐步推广至全企业,形成规模化效应。
持续优化与迭代
API管理不是一次性项目,而需持续优化,通过定期分析API性能数据、收集开发者反馈,不断迭代管理策略和工具功能,根据调用量趋势调整资源分配,或根据开发者建议优化文档质量。
API管理的未来趋势
随着云计算、人工智能、微服务等技术的发展,API管理呈现三大趋势:
- 智能化:AI技术被应用于API监控、异常检测、性能优化等场景,例如通过机器学习预测API负载,自动调整资源分配;
- API经济深化:更多企业将API作为核心产品,构建开放的数字生态,API管理平台将集成计费、结算等商业化功能;
- 低代码/无代码集成:API管理平台与低代码平台结合,让业务人员通过可视化界面快速集成API,降低技术门槛。
API管理是企业数字化转型的“基础设施”,它通过标准化、自动化的手段,将分散的API能力整合为可复用、可管控、可增值的数字资产,在竞争日益激烈的数字经济时代,建立完善的API管理体系,不仅能提升技术运营效率,更能驱动业务创新和商业模式的变革,企业需从战略高度重视API管理,通过工具、流程、组织的协同,释放API的潜在价值,构建可持续的数字竞争力。



















